<p>PROBLEM TO BE SOLVED: To provide a scroll type compressor to improve reliability of the strength of an extension lap, in a volume variable structure to extend the roll terminal part of a revolution scroll lap and decrease the thickness of a lap. SOLUTION: A stationary scroll having a vortex-form lap situated erecting at an end plate is fixed in a closed container and similarly, a revolution scroll having a vortex-form lap erecting at the end plate are situated such that the laps are engaged with each other to form a plurality of compression chambers. An extension part 4bb formed such that the lap further extended from the winding terminal 4bl position of the lap 4b of the revolution scroll along a vortex shape is formed. By performing relative movement of the two scrolls such that a volume is more decreased with the progress of movement in the central direction of the scroll, a refrigerant in the compression chamber is compressed. In a so formed scroll compressor, the wall surface 4b2 of the lap extension part 4bb is cut such that the height of the lap 4b is gradually decreased toward a winding terminal end part 4b3 and the thickness T1 of the lap is decreased in thickness to a value lower than thickness T2 before extension.</p> |
